Effective Phrases for Writing a Letter of Complaint

Writing a letter of complaint can be a challenging task, especially when you want to express your dissatisfaction in a clear and effective manner. In this blog post, we will explore some useful phrases that can help you convey your grievances and concerns in a letter of complaint. Whether it’s a faulty product, poor service, or an unpleasant experience, these effective phrases for writing a letter of complaint will assist you in expressing your dissatisfaction assertively and professionally, and request a suitable solution from the recipient. 

Opening:

  • I am writing to express my disappointment with…
  • I would like to bring to your attention the issues I encountered…
  • I am writing to inform you of the problems I have recently experienced…

Describing the problem:

  • I regret to inform you that…
  • Unfortunately, the product/service did not meet my expectations…
  • I am deeply unsatisfied with the quality of…

Providing details:

  • Firstly, I would like to highlight…
  • In addition, I want to draw your attention to…
  • Furthermore, I would like to point out…

Expressing the impact:

  • This situation has caused me significant inconvenience…
  • I am deeply dissatisfied with the way this matter has been handled…
  • The lack of resolution has resulted in a great deal of frustration on my part…

Requesting action:

  • I kindly request that you address this matter promptly…
  • I expect a full refund for the defective product…
  • I urge you to take immediate action to rectify this issue…

Closing:

  • I trust that you will take my complaint seriously and resolve the matter promptly…
  • I look forward to a prompt and satisfactory resolution to this matter…
  • I hope that my concerns will be addressed promptly and effectively…

 

Writing a letter of complaint can be a powerful tool to express your dissatisfaction and seek a resolution. By using these effective phrases for writing a letter of complaint, you can communicate your concerns clearly and assertively, increasing the chances of a satisfactory response. Remember to remain polite and respectful throughout the letter, focusing on the issues at hand. By effectively articulating your grievances, you can assert your rights as a consumer and encourage positive change.
